EVAP testing is low pressure

EVAP systems are not built for high pressure. Use the smoke machine within the tool and vehicle limits, and do not substitute shop air pressure unless the machine is designed to regulate it safely.

Adapter choices

Common connections include service ports, hose adapters, cone adapters, and cap adapters. The right adapter depends on the vehicle and the leak area. A good kit should seal without forcing fragile plastic fittings.

What smoke can prove

Smoke can reveal cracked hoses, loose caps, leaking purge or vent paths, tank-area leaks, and intake/vacuum leaks depending on setup. It does not automatically identify whether a valve is commanded correctly.

Buying filter

Compare built-in pump, pressure gauge, flow meter, EVAP-safe pressure, smoke fluid requirements, hose length, adapter set, and parts availability. Avoid vague listings that do not name pressure control.

Frequently asked questions

Can any smoke machine test EVAP leaks?

No. It must support low-pressure EVAP-safe testing and the right adapters.

Do I need a built-in pump?

A built-in pump is convenient when shop air is unavailable, but pressure control matters more.

Can smoke testing damage EVAP parts?

Yes if pressure is too high or the wrong connection is used.
